Furthermore, these PDFs represent the efficacy of peer-to-peer learning. In the traditional model, knowledge flows hierarchically: from the Ministry of Education, to the teacher, to the student. In the "Formidabilii" model, the flow is horizontal. The PDFs are often shared, corrected, and discussed by students themselves. This fosters a sense of agency. A student downloading a "Subiecte Formidabilii" PDF is taking proactive control of their education, bypassing the often sluggish official channels. It is education by the students, for the students, sanitized of the patronizing tone that often plagues pedagogical materials.

The Formidabilii Archive provides a gallery of subjects categorized by educational level: Grădiniță (Preschool), Primar (Primary), and Gimnaziu (Middle School).

: Platforms like Scribd host various community-uploaded PDFs, including past subjects from 2019 and 2023, and specific "Barem" (grading schemes) for primary levels.

Many respected Romanian math and Romanian language teachers have created their own collections based on the show's format. These are often superior to the originals because they include answer keys and step-by-step solutions.
